Tropical Chicken & Pineapple Fried Rice instructions

Ingredients

Oil 1 teaspoon (For sautรฉing.)
Garlic 1 teaspoon (Chopped.)
Eggs 2 (Whisked.)
Leftover white rice 1 cup (Cooked.)
Fried chicken or assorted fresh vegetables 2 tablespoons (Diced or chopped respectively.)
Spring onions 2 tablespoons (Chopped.)
Soy sauce 1 teaspoon (For seasoning.)
Salt 1 teaspoon (To taste.)
White pepper powder 1/2 teaspoon (For seasoning.)
Sugar 1/4 teaspoon (For balance.)
Pineapple 2 tablespoons (Chopped.)
Raisins 2 teaspoons (For sweetness.)
Fried cashews To garnish (For added crunch.)

Instructions

1
Heat the oil in a wok over medium-high heat.
2
Add the chopped garlic and sautรฉ until it turns slightly golden brown, releasing its fragrance.
3
Pour in the whisked eggs and scramble until just set, or add your assorted vegetables if you prefer a vegetarian option.
4
Add the leftover white rice, diced fried chicken (or more vegetables), chopped spring onions, salt, soy sauce, white pepper, and sugar. Stir-fry for about 2-3 minutes, ensuring everything is well mixed and heated through.
5
Fold in the chopped pineapple and raisins, mixing gently to incorporate their natural sweetness throughout the dish.
6
Finish by garnishing with fried cashews for a crunchy finish.
7
Serve hot and enjoy your delicious Tropical Chicken & Pineapple Fried Rice!
